A Glance at Northwestern Mutual (NM):

Northwestern Mutual is a FORTUNE 500® company that provides a wide range of financial services to more than 5 million people. As a mutual company, we answer to our policyowners—not Wall Street. We began in Wisconsin in 1857, and today we’re one of America’s top companies - as was recognized by FORTUNE ® as one of the “World’s Most Admired” companies in 2024 - with a unique culture deeply dedicated to helping people achieve financial security.

About the Role: As a Financial Advisor at Northwestern Mutual, you will be part of a team that helps individuals and businesses achieve their financial goals through personalized insurance solutions and financial planning. Your role involves building long-term relationships with clients, understanding their unique needs, and providing tailored financial solutions.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Client Consultation: Engage with clients to understand their financial goals, aspirations, and concerns.
  • Financial Planning: Develop comprehensive financial plans that include investments, insurance, and retirement.
